Create a Post
cancel
Showing results for 
Search instead for 
Did you mean: 
boneyard
Contributor
Jump to solution

Compatiblity issue with ansible.netcommon 5.0.0?

Due to a new Check Point Ansible mgmt collection version coming up I was looking into upgrading collections with ansible-galaxy.

I tested with the ansible.netcommon which was 4.1.0 on my system and I upgraded to 5.0.0.

Afterwards I couldn't run any playbooks on Check Point SMS (R81.10), they ended at the first step. Looking at the api.elg log I saw a login attempt which returned a 415 and no real cause.

Once I downgraded to 4.1.0 all was well again. I did not make any other changes.

Is there a known issue with ansible.netcommon version 5.0.0 and Check Point mgmt (and possibly gaia, didnt test) collection?

1 Solution

Accepted Solutions
Eden_Brillant
Employee
Employee

Hi,
Ansible support team explained to us that it was another manifestation of ansible-collections/ansible.netcommon#524.
Issue was fixed in their new version 5.1.0.

Regards,

Eden

View solution in original post

4 Replies
PhoneBoy
Admin
Admin

Just to be clear, you updated another module and it broke our mgmt collection?

boneyard
Contributor

Yes, after the upgrade of the ansible.netcommon collection (which is used to connect to the SMS I assume) I can't run anyone of the mgmt collection tasks anymore. They exit with a HTTP 415 response during the login action.

For reference this the API log with the upgraded ansible.netcommon. With just going back to 4.1.0 it works again.

 

2023-04-12 09:53:13,280  INFO org.apache.cxf.interceptor.LoggingInInterceptor.log:250 [qtp1210870650-145] - Inbound Message
----------------------------
ID: 1484
Address: http://127.0.0.1:60307/web_api/login
Encoding: ISO-8859-1
Http-Method: POST
Content-Type: application/x-www-form-urlencoded
Headers: {accept-encoding=[identity], Authorization=[Basic <removed>], connection=[keep-alive], Content-Length=[73], content-type=[application/x-www-form-urlencoded], Host=[127.0.0.1:60307], User-Agent=[Python-urllib/3.9], X-Forwarded-For=[10.10.32.16], X-Forwarded-Host=[hostname.domain.ext:443], X-Forwarded-Host-Port=[443], X-Forwarded-Server=[192.168.4.2]}
--------------------------------------
2023-04-12 09:53:13,281  INFO org.apache.cxf.interceptor.LoggingOutInterceptor.log:250 [qtp1210870650-145] - Outbound Message
---------------------------
ID: 1484
Response-Code: 415
Content-Type:
Headers: {Date=[Wed, 12 Apr 2023 07:53:13 GMT], Content-Length=[0]}
--------------------------------------

 

 

PhoneBoy
Admin
Admin

@chkp-royl Can you comment on this?

Eden_Brillant
Employee
Employee

Hi,
Ansible support team explained to us that it was another manifestation of ansible-collections/ansible.netcommon#524.
Issue was fixed in their new version 5.1.0.

Regards,

Eden

Leaderboard

Epsum factorial non deposit quid pro quo hic escorol.

Upcoming Events

    CheckMates Events